LanceDB is an embedded, serverless vector database that runs inside your application process with zero infrastructure. Built on the Lance columnar format, it supports multimodal data (text, images, video), automatic versioning, and scales from local development to cloud deployments.
Redis provides vector similarity search as part of its in-memory data platform. Redis Vector Search enables real-time semantic search with sub-millisecond latency, supporting HNSW and FLAT indexing algorithms. Ideal for applications requiring both traditional caching and vector search in a single data layer.
